Job Description

Performs and logs maintenance, preventative maintenance, and repairs on company owned vehicles, tools and equipment.  Ensures DOT compliance.  Assists Warehouse Staff with loading, unloading, cleaning and organizing the warehouse to maximize efficiency.  Supports the management and mission of the company.

MECHANIC 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S:
  1. Responsible for the maintenance and repair of all vehicles and equipment assigned to departments and divisions of the company.
  2. Implements and monitors a preventative maintenance program to assure cost-effective maintenance and a scheduled maintenance program to provide maintenance by manufacturer's specifications.
  3. Maintains a complete inventory system by recording all expenditures of each vehicle, maintenance equipment, fuel, repair parts, supplies, etc.
  4. Monitors vehicle and equipment utilization and evaluation of equipment specifications.
  5. Implements and maintains a mechanic training and certification program to provide needed technical skills for mechanics in repair of automobiles and heavy equipment.
  6. Ensures DOT Compliance
  7. Welds; replaces parts; repairs parts; repairs electrical systems; diagnoses vehicles for minor body and fender work; performs tune-ups and engine overhauls; troubleshoots problems when needed.
  8. Examines reports for accuracy on each vehicle and piece of equipment repaired; writes reports on vehicles and equipment repaired.
  9. Keeps maintenance and repair records; performs preventive maintenance on all company vehicles and equipment; orders repair parts.
  10. Checks all repair work performed in the shop for completeness. This includes physical inspections and road tests before the vehicle is turned back to users.
